About this Event

The Center for Creativity will be among the first venues to screen the feature-length documentary Dream Touch Believe on Monday, September 28 at 5:30 pm.

The film tells the remarkable story of Michael Naranjo, an Indigenous sculptor who lost his sight and the use of his right hand in the Vietnam War. Despite these injuries, Michael went on to become a celebrated artist whose work can be found in the Vatican, the White House, the Heard Museum, and public and private collections around the world.

The film follows Michael’s life from growing up on the Santa Clara Pueblo, speaking Tewa and watching his mother sculpt pottery, to the Vatican, where he erected scaffolding so that he could touch Michelangelo’s David, to the floor of the Oval Office, where he once crawled on his hands and knees alongside President Nixon. It’s an extraordinary story about art, culture, and resilience.

The evening will include a virtual Q+A with Michael Naranjo and the film’s director, Jenna Naranjo Winters – who is also Michael’s daughter. Light refreshments will be served.

The film is closed-captioned, and guests who are blind or have low vision can access an audio-described version of the film using the All4Access app. Guests are asked to download the free app onto their device and bring their own headphones to the screening.
